Elevating Product Packaging and Labels
One of the most practical applications for Springe is in packaging design. If you sell soy candles, soaps, or artisanal foods, your label is your primary sales tool. Springe works beautifully for short phrases, product names, and decorative wording. Imagine a minimalist kraft paper label on a honey jar, where the brand name is written in Springe. The gentle swashes and connecting strokes draw the eye without overwhelming the simple aesthetic. Because it is a display font at heart, it commands attention on a shelf full of competitors.
However, readability is always a concern when using script styles on small surfaces. Springe handles this well due to its open counters and clear letterforms. When printing small stickers or hang tags, it is crucial to test the size. For text under 10 points, ensure there is enough contrast between the font color and the background. I have found that Springe remains legible even on narrow ribbon tags attached to clothing or gift boxes, provided you do not overcrowd the design with too many additional elements. Its clarity ensures that your customers can instantly read your brand name, fostering recognition and trust.
Wedding Stationery and Event Signage
For invitation designers and event planners, Springe is a dream come true. Wedding stationery requires a font that feels celebratory yet sophisticated. The "spring" inspiration in Springe translates perfectly to floral themes, garden parties, and rustic-chic weddings. I have used it effectively for wedding welcome boards, where the large scale allows the beautiful ligatures and alternates to shine. These extra glyphs, often included in premium fonts like those from Script Amp, allow you to customize connections between letters, making each word look uniquely hand-lettered.
Beyond the invitations themselves, Springe excels in creating coordinated event materials. Think of table numbers, menu cards, and favor tags. Using the same creative font across all these touchpoints creates a professional, polished look that clients love. It pairs exceptionally well with a clean sans serif font for the detailed information like dates, times, and addresses. This combination of a flowing script for headings and a simple sans serif for body text ensures that the design is attractive but also easy for guests to read quickly.

Practical Tips for Commercial Use
Before integrating Springe into your commercial projects, it is vital to understand the licensing terms. Most commercial fonts require a specific license if you are selling physical products, templates, or digital downloads where the font file itself is not included but the design is sold. Always check the specific agreement provided by Script Amp to ensure you are covered for logo design, merchandise, and client work. Protecting your business starts with respecting intellectual property rights.
To get the most out of Springe, explore all the included features. Many modern premium fonts come with multilingual support and a variety of stylistic sets. Experiment with different capital letters and ending swashes to find the perfect fit for your specific project. If you are creating a web design element or a digital banner, utilize the OpenType features to avoid repetitive letter shapes, which can make a script font look artificial. By varying the glyphs, you maintain the illusion of genuine handwriting.
